Output d59c8c181f4fe14c50dfc68005599e52c517260d7e66615b4bbb8eec08256ced:0

value
14436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d86a604b2fcb4b01f06a716d633d57e7b664cc OP_EQUAL
address
3BFPTJsLC4Gc1vbp3NEij8LfeTgjJrU8Jt
transaction
d59c8c181f4fe14c50dfc68005599e52c517260d7e66615b4bbb8eec08256ced
spent
true